What does a fractional COO do for a Forestdale law firm?

A fractional COO for a law firm is a seasoned operations executive who owns operations, staffing, technology, and reporting on a fractional schedule. In place of a $250,000–$400,000+ full-time hire, the firm gets that same caliber of leadership for a fraction of the price — and a practice that no longer depends on the founder to function. That means documented processes, clear accountability, real dashboards, and intake, case-flow, and staffing systems that actually drive capacity and profit.

  • Senior operations leadership for about 20–40% of a full-time COO’s price
  • Built for $1M–$100M+ firms stalling on founder bandwidth
  • Engagements usually run 6–18 months, then ease into advisory support

What We Install

The four layers of a law-firm operating system

We build them in order — every layer depends on the one beneath it.

L1Process & SOPs

Documented, repeatable workflows for intake, case management, billing, and client communication.

L2Roles & accountability

Defined roles and per-seat scorecards so nothing falls between people.

L3Reporting & KPIs

A single live view of intake, case flow, revenue, and how full the team really is.

L4Technology & automation

The right tools, connected, with the manual work in between automated away.

FAQ

Frequently asked questions

Q.What is a fractional COO for a law firm?+

A fractional COO is an experienced operations leader who takes over your systems, staffing, technology, and numbers a few days a week, at a fraction of what a full-time COO would cost.

Q.How much does a fractional COO cost in Forestdale?+

Expect a fixed monthly fee far below a full-time COO’s $250,000–$400,000+ package; the exact number is set in the diagnostic by size and scope.

Q.How is a fractional COO different from a consultant?+

A consultant hands over advice and leaves; a fractional COO owns the execution — sitting on your leadership team, holding staff accountable, and staying until the systems hold.

Q.How long does a fractional COO engagement last?+

Most run 6 to 18 months to build and steady the systems, then taper to advisory support or a full-time hire we help you recruit.

Q.What size law firm benefits from a fractional COO?+

Firms in the $1 million to $100 million+ range get the most out of it, especially when the founder’s bandwidth has become the ceiling.
